Programming
The key that comes with the mini Cooper comes with a chip inside which communicates with the car to open the doors and then start the engine. It's vital to keep a backup, whether it's for a spare key or in the event that you lose yours. You can get an unbranded car key at your local hardware store. However, you will require a locksmith program to use it with your vehicle.
The process for coding is complicated and time-consuming. The CAS module should be removed from the car and the key data extracted by soldering. The new key needs to be programmed by a licensed BMW/MINI dealer, or a professional BMW/MINI coder. A majority of locksmiths won't take on the job due to this. If you are able, try an independent, local BMW/MINI coder instead. They use an ID44 programmer to connect to the BC1 module in your car and read the EWS (immobilizer code) from the old key to program the new key.
VIN Number
Each vehicle is assigned a unique VIN number. This VIN number is comprised of 17 characters. They may appear random, but they have specific meanings and are designed to protect vehicles against theft and fraud.
The first three characters of a VIN code indicate the location and the maker of the vehicle. They are also known as the World Manufacturer Identifier or WMI codes. The characters 4-8 reveal more details about the car such as the model and its characteristics. The ninth character is the security number that ensures that the VIN is valid. The last character is the year that the vehicle was manufactured.
The VIN number is found in numerous places on your car. It is usually printed on the sticker which is visible when you look at the windshield or dashboard. It can also be found on the driver's side of the door jamb by opening that door and looking in.
Before signing an agreement to purchase a used car, make sure you check the VIN. A VIN decoder can help you understand the VIN number to avoid buying a stolen or damaged vehicle. VINs are standardised since 1981. However, before 1981, vehicles had a different format that could be difficult for you to comprehend.
Lockout Service
Modern key fobs come with a transponder that will disable the immobiliser feature of the vehicle. The chips are housed in the key itself and transmit a signal, which is received by the vehicle's CAS unit, which then starts the engine. This feature can stop thieves from using stolen keys to start your car.
